Acoita cavalo do miuda (Luehea divaricata)
Family: Tiliaceae
Common names: Acoita cavalo do miuda, Acoita-cavallo branco, Acoita-cavalo, Acouta cavallo, Azota caballo, Ba-tingui, Caa-o-veti, Caa-o-veti-guazu, Caa-obeti, Cabeti, Caiboti, Caoveti, Estribeiro, Estriveira, Francisco alverez, Guacimo, Horsewhipwood, Ibatingui, Ibitinga, Ivitinga, Ivitingui, Madera de latigo, Mutumba-preta, Soita cavalo, Soita-cavallo, Sota caballo, Uacima do campo
Distributed in: Argentina, Brazil (Latin America)
Common uses: Agricultural implements, Boxes and crates, Brush backs & handles, Cabinetmaking, Chairs, Cooperages, Flooring, Flooring: industrial heavy traffic, Furniture, Heavy construction, Joinery, Light construction, Musical instruments, Plywood, Posts, Structural work, Tool handles, Toothpicks, Turnery
Tree size: Tree height is 20-30 m
Colors: the heart isPale brown, Pale red to pinkand the sapwoodColor not distinct from heartwood
.The grain isStraight, the textureMedium coarse to coarseand the lusterPronounced
Natural durability: Resistant to powder post beetles, Susceptible to insect attack
Kiln Schedules: Dry at a slow speed
Drying Defects: Distortion, Splitting
Ease of Drying: Moderately Difficult to Difficult
Comments: General finishing qualities are rated as good
Blunting Effect: High to severe
Boring: Fairly difficult to very difficult
Cutting Resistance: Fairly Difficult to Very Difficult to saw
Planing: Very Good to Excellent
Resistance to Impregnation: Resistant sapwood
Response to hand tools: Easy to machine
Veneering qualities: Veneers easily, Veneers moderately easy
Turning: Fairly Difficult to Very Difficult
Painting: Satisfactory; Polishing: Fair to Good; Staining: Finish is generally satisfactory
; Varnishing: Satisfactory
